Medical College Kolkata accepts NEET UG scores, followed by NEET UG counselling for admission to the MBBS course. The NEET UG 2024 cutoff has been released for Round 1, wherein the closing rank for the MBBS course is 2504 for the General AI category students. During the Medical College Kolkata cutoff 2023, the Round 1 cutoff for the MBBS course stood at 3128. So, considering the two years cutoffs, candidates seeking admisison to Medical College Kolkata must aim to secure over and above the cutoff ranks mentioned here. The separate placement data for MD has not been released. However, the overall placement details for PG (3-year) courses are out. As per the NIRF report 2024, 140 out of 170 PG (3-year) students were placed during the 2023 drive. The median package offered over the past three years indicates an improving trend. The following table presents the Medical College Kolkata placement trends for PG (3-year) courses:
Particulars | PG (3-year) Placement Statistics (2021) | PG (3-year) Placement Statistics (2022) | PG (3-year) Placement Statistics (2023) |
---|---|---|---|
Total students | 170 | 164 | 170 |
Students placed | 135 | 130 | 140 |
Median package | INR 6 LPA | INR 6 LPA | INR 7.10 LPA |
